At the Joseph Project International, volunteers are helping prepare boxes filled with hygiene supplies, toys, and practical necessities for those taking refuge in northern Israel.
Emergency preparedness in Israel becomes especially critical during times of national crisis, when entire communities in the north are forced to spend days and nights in protected spaces because of ongoing rocket and missile threats.
Families, children, babies, and elderly residents are sheltering in underground parking areas and public shelters as sirens continue and uncertainty remains part of daily life.
These volunteer packing days make it possible to quickly deliver comfort and practical aid to communities facing prolonged disruption during this season of war.
